Mastering the Art of Garden Layering
Transform your garden from a simple collection of plants into a captivating tapestry of textures and hues by embracing the art of layering. This technique involves strategically intertwining perennials, ferns, trees, and shrubs to create a dynamic and visually stunning landscape. Start with a sturdy foundation of evergreen trees for year-round structure, then layer in deciduous trees that offer seasonal variety. Below these arboreal giants, introduce shrubs with varying heights and textures to add depth and dimension. Finally, fill the spaces between with vibrant perennials and ferns, allowing their blooms and foliage to dance in the breeze. By carefully selecting plants with complementary colors and textures, you can create a layered masterpiece that excels throughout the year.
- Consider planting taller varieties of perennials at the back of your bed, gradually decreasing in height as you move towards the front.
- Group plants with similar watering and sun requirements together to simplify care.
- Don't be afraid to mix textures—a combination of smooth leaves, feathery ferns, and sturdy shrubs can add visual appeal.

Creating a Wildlife Haven: Choosing Native Perennials, Ferns, Trees, and Shrubs
To truly build a wildlife haven in your backyard, it's essential to zero in on plants native to your region. These species are ideally geared for the local climate and soil conditions, providing a natural habitat that supports a rich diversity of insects, birds, and other wildlife. Begin by choosing a range of perennials, ferns, trees, and shrubs that bloom at different times throughout the year. This will ensure a continuous source of nectar and pollen for pollinators, as well as protection for birds and small mammals.
Remember to think about the size and mature height of each plant when designing your garden. Grouping plants with similar needs together can simplify maintenance and promote a thriving ecosystem.
